Why Does Grout Discolor Over Time?

Grout's porous structure absorbs spills, oils, and dirt particles that penetrate below the surface where standard mopping cannot reach or remove effectively.

Cementitious grout contains microscopic pores that trap contaminants through capillary action. As moisture evaporates, particles remain lodged in the porous matrix and darken grout color permanently.

Kitchen grout near cooking areas absorbs airborne grease particles, while bathroom grout accumulates soap scum and hard water minerals. Sandy Springs' hard water contributes additional mineral deposits that bond with grout surfaces and resist conventional cleaning attempts.

How Does Professional Grout Cleaning Differ From DIY Methods?

Professional equipment combines high-pressure steam with alkaline cleaners and rotating brushes to extract embedded contaminants that household scrubbing and chemical cleaners leave behind.

Home cleaning methods address surface dirt but lack the pressure and chemical strength to dissolve oils bonded deep in grout pores. Scrubbing with abrasive tools damages grout surfaces and increases porosity.

Industrial cleaning systems inject heated solution into grout lines while simultaneously extracting dissolved contaminants. This process restores original color without the physical damage caused by aggressive scrubbing. Wright Way Services uses controlled pressure appropriate for different tile types. Can Sealing Prevent Future Grout Staining?

Penetrating sealers fill grout pores and create a protective barrier that repels liquids and prevents stain-causing substances from absorbing into grout structure.

Unsealed grout remains vulnerable to immediate staining when spills occur. Sealer application after professional cleaning provides lasting protection by reducing porosity significantly.

Different sealer types offer varying protection levels and durability periods. Professional application ensures complete coverage and proper curing for maximum effectiveness in Sandy Springs kitchens and bathrooms where moisture exposure is constant.
